Pull Microblaze updates from Michal Simek:
 - cleanup PCI and DMA handling
 - use generic device.h
 - some cleanups

* tag 'microblaze-3.16-rc1' of git://git.monstr.eu/linux-2.6-microblaze:
  microblaze: Fix typo in head.S s/substract/subtract/
  microblaze: remove check for CONFIG_XILINX_CONSOLE
  microblaze: Use generic device.h
  microblaze: Do not setup empty unmap_sg function
  microblaze: Remove device_to_mask
  microblaze: Clean device dma_ops structure
  microblaze: Cleanup PCI_DRAM_OFFSET handling
  microblaze: Do not setup pci_dma_ops
  microblaze: Return default dma operations
  microblaze: Enable SERIAL_OF_PLATFORM
